Interviewing over instant messaging
Interviews are a cornerstone of human-computer interaction research. As a research method, they can both be deeply valuable and distinctly challenging. Pragmatic challenges of interviews include the travel that may be required to meet face-to-face with a respondent or the time necessary to transcribe the exchange. As a tool for conducting interviews, instant messaging presents some compelling potential benefits to mitigate challenges such as these. And yet, over the medium of instant messaging, the genre of the interview takes on a different character. Drawing from our experiences conducting interviews over instant messaging, we reflect on the implications of using this new medium for conducting interviews.
